Every released batch is tested by an independent laboratory using reverse-phase HPLC for purity quantification and mass spectrometry to confirm identity. Results are recorded on a batch-specific Certificate of Analysis (CoA), available on request.
A CoA is a laboratory document that records the test results for a specific manufacturing lot — purity percentage, identity confirmation, molecular weight, water content and endotoxin reference where applicable. Request one by emailing orders@vaultxlabs.au with your batch number.
Lyophilised peptides should be kept sealed in a cool, dry, dark place — refrigeration (2–8°C) for short-term and -20°C or below for long-term storage. Once reconstituted, store at 2–8°C and use within the window appropriate to the specific compound.
Bacteriostatic water contains 0.9% benzyl alcohol, which suppresses microbial growth and allows a reconstituted vial to be used over multiple research time-points without contamination. Sterile water is suitable for single-use studies only.
